Unique X-ray sheet structure of 1,8-bis(imidazolium) anthracene and its application as a fluorescent probe for DNA and DNase

Org Lett. 2011 Mar 18;13(6):1314-7. doi: 10.1021/ol103166q. Epub 2011 Feb 24.

Abstract

A new imidazolium anthracene derivative 1 was synthesized, and its unique X-ray crystal structure was examined. In aqueous solutions, probe 1 exhibited a selective fluorescent quenching effect only with DNA among various anions including the nucleotides investigated. This probe was further applied to monitor the activity of DNase.
